			Electromagnet Propelled Boat Close Up and Description of Circuit

								The resistors will get warm.
The electromagnets are made of 26 gauge magnet wire wrapped as neatly as possible around a 1 1/4 inch stainless steel machine screw in 4 layers of 40 to 50 turns each. for between 0,7 and 0.9 ohms.
The parts are mounted in the boat with some double sided tape and since balance could be important the mini proto PCB and Arduino Nano are just held in place by the wires so they are easy to reposition.
I am considering adding a 4th 47ohm 2 watt resistor to the 3 that are wired in parallel to increase the circuit for the electromagnet from 2.28 watts to about 2.8 watts with the same 4 AAA battery power supply.
